It all started when Debbie Shatz, a Red Sox fan, and Frankie Mazzanti, a Razorbacks Fan, worked together at Parasol’s Bar in 1998. With seed money from a winning Superfecta Kentucky Derby ticket the bar opened on January 22, 2007. The bar and tables are built of wood reclaimed from Hurricane Katrina, and were hand-crafted by Jeremy Shatz (Debbie’s Husband) and the help of some good friends.

Outside the great U.S of A!

 

Japan 

Kyoto
Fenway Park Public Bar
408 Kawaramachi
011-81-75-255-4633


A pair of Japanese brothers opened this bar in the summer of 2005 and have made it a shrine to their favorite American baseball team. There's Red Sox memorabilia on the wall, Sam Adams in a bottle, and highlights of the 2004 champions playing on a wall projector. Located on the third floor across the street from the Kyoto Royal Hotel & Spa, this Far East outpost of Red Sox Nation is open from 6 p.m. to 5 a.m.
